Compartilhar via


Argument Classe

Definição

A classe base abstrata que representa um terminal de associação que dá suporte ao fluxo de dados para dentro e fora de uma atividade.

public ref class Argument abstract
public abstract class Argument
type Argument = class
Public MustInherit Class Argument
Herança
Argument
Derivado

Campos

ResultValue

Representa o valor constante "Result", que corresponde ao nome da propriedade Result do tipo OutArgument na classe base da expressão ActivityWithResult.

UnspecifiedEvaluationOrder

Representa o valor da propriedade EvaluationOrder para um argumento com uma ordem de avaliação não especificada. Este valor é somente leitura.

Propriedades

ArgumentType

Obtém o tipo de dados associados a este Argument.

Direction

Obtém um ArgumentDirection que especifica se o Argument representa o fluxo de dados de entrada de uma atividade, de saída de uma atividade ou de entrada e de saída de uma atividade.

EvaluationOrder

Obtém ou define um valor baseado em zero que especifica a ordem em que o argumento é avaliado.

Expression

Obtém ou define um ActivityWithResult que representa o valor dos dados associados a este Argument.

Métodos

Create(Type, ArgumentDirection)

Inicializa e retorna um novo Argument.

CreateReference(Argument, String)

Cria um novo argumento que referencia o argumento de destino especificado usando o nome do argumento referenciado especificado.

Equals(Object)

Determina se o objeto especificado é igual ao objeto atual.

(Herdado de Object)
Get(ActivityContext)

Obtém o valor do argumento usando o contexto de atividade especificado.

Get<T>(ActivityContext)

Obtém o valor do argumento usando o tipo e o contexto de atividade especificados.

GetHashCode()

Serve como a função de hash padrão.

(Herdado de Object)
GetLocation(ActivityContext)

Obtém o Location para este Argument.

GetType()

Obtém o Type da instância atual.

(Herdado de Object)
MemberwiseClone()

Cria uma cópia superficial do Object atual.

(Herdado de Object)
Set(ActivityContext, Object)

Define o valor do argumento usando o contexto de atividade especificado.

ToString()

Retorna uma cadeia de caracteres que representa o objeto atual.

(Herdado de Object)

Aplica-se a